0
点赞
收藏
分享

微信扫一扫

Python:实现hexagonal numbers六边形数算法(附完整源码)

认真的老去 2022-07-30 阅读 58


Python:实现hexagonal numbers六边形数算法

def hexagonal_numbers(length: int) -> list[int]:

if length <= 0 or not isinstance(length, int):
raise ValueError("Length must be a positive integer.")
return [n * (2 * n - 1) for n in range(length)]


if __name__ == "__main__":
print(hexagonal_numbers(length=5))
print(hexagonal_numbers(length=10))


举报

相关推荐

六边形架构

六边形绘制

turtle六边形绘制

Java、六边形面积

旋转的六边形

css3 六边形

【页面】3D六边形

0 条评论